The Steam Game Fests we've been treated to this year have mostly been a hit. They're a great way to try out demos of upcoming games, while also enjoying some deeper dives with the devs. Now, Steam is looking to expand beyond board games with its upcoming Steam Digital Tabletop Fest. The week-long shindig kicks off October 21 and will feature several panels and games.

Thus far, the team at Steam hasn't given out too many details for what to expect. For now, we only know a few things, but they are pretty exciting. Personally, I'm most looking forward to the Gloomhaven live stream featuring the game's developers. In early access, that game has been pretty fun, though it still needs some work to bring the full experience to the digital world.

We're also going to be treated to panels for Plague Inc: Evolved and Othercide. Plus, a team of designers will sit down with actual scientists to talk about what games get right and wrong about being on Mars. The last panel currently on the docket is all about Cthulhu games. The Steam Digital Tabletop Fest runs from October 21-26. Be sure to check back with DualShockers closer to the event to see what might be worth watching.
